PivotTable "Show Details"
A mechanism where double-clicking any aggregated number in a PivotTable extracts the raw, row-by-row underlying transactions into a brand-new worksheet.
Pivot Field Expand / Collapse
A tool used by clicking the + / - buttons inline or right-clicking to navigate nested category hierarchies, such as Year → Quarter → Month, within the same view.
Data Model & Power Pivot
Features used to configure multi-table relationships and set up custom hierarchies for drilling through complex, multi-table enterprise data models beyond basic sheet limits.
Power Query (Data Profiling)
A feature used by selecting Column Profiling or clicking Table / List drill-down steps to inspect raw record transformations, data quality, and step-by-step ETL pipelines.
Data Grouping & Outlines
A feature that uses the shortcut Alt+A+G to group rows or columns with level controls [1] and [2] to collapse or expand structured standard ranges without a PivotTable.
Interactive Slicers & Timelines
Visual filter buttons linked across charts and tables used for filtering macro dashboards down to specific segments, regions, or timeframes.
